What is the eligibility criteria for MBA abroad?
A bachelor’s degree with 50% marks in business or related field from a recognized university and a work experience of 3 to 5 years is required to pursue MBA Abroad. MBA Finance is the most desired specialization for students who prefer to study MBA Abroad.
Can I do MBA abroad without work experience?
MBA Without Work Experience: Anglia Ruskin University, Coventry University, University of West London, etc. consider MBA Admission abroad without work experience also. MBA Abroad Cost: The cost of an MBA abroad is pretty higher compared to an MBA course in India. MBA Abroad fees can go up to INR 80 lakh and even a few crores in some cases.
